The ANGEM PX120-DYZ22J Automatic Rotary Drum Spray Coating Machine is independently developed and manufactured by Suzhou ANGEM Precision Machinery Co., Ltd.
It is designed for the automated full-surface application of paints and compatible adhesives onto medium and small parts, including stationery pen barrels, wooden toys and other components suitable for batch tumbling.
The machine combines a large Φ1200 mm rotary drum, dual spray guns, adjustable preheating and drying, automatic process control, enclosed spraying and exhaust filtration. With a processing capacity of 30–70 L or up to 50 kg per batch, it provides an efficient coating solution for high-volume stationery and wooden toy production.
The machine incorporates independently developed technology protected by Chinese Utility Model Patent No. ZL2013 2 0319639.7.
The PX120-DYZ22J is developed for products that require complete coating coverage and can tolerate contact with each other during batch tumbling.
During operation, the workpieces continuously tumble and rotate inside the drum. Two automatic spray guns apply paint or adhesive while different surfaces of the parts are repeatedly exposed to the spray.
The system integrates preheating, automatic spraying, coating distribution, drying, exhaust filtration and unloading into a controlled production cycle. Operators can start and manage the coating process through the touchscreen interface and physical control buttons.
Its modular structure simplifies equipment maintenance, while the large-capacity drum increases batch output without requiring a large installation area.

FEATURES
One-Touch Automatic Coating Cycle
The machine integrates drum rotation, preheating, spraying, drying and process control into an automated operating sequence.
Operators can set the relevant process parameters through the touchscreen and start the production cycle with simplified operation.
Φ1200 mm Large-Capacity Drum
The machine is equipped with a Φ1200 mm rotary drum, providing a processing capacity of approximately 30–70 L or up to 50 kg per batch.
The large drum capacity helps increase output and reduce the number of production cycles required for high-volume orders.
Dual Automatic Spray Guns
Two spray guns improve coating coverage and spraying efficiency. Spray parameters can be adjusted according to the product structure, coating material and required surface finish.
Full-Surface Batch Coating
Continuous drum rotation and workpiece tumbling expose multiple surfaces to the spray, making the system suitable for products requiring complete outer-surface coating.
Adjustable Preheating and Drying
Both preheating and drying temperatures can be adjusted from ambient temperature to 120°C, supporting different paint and adhesive processes.
Adjustable Drum Speed
The drum rotation speed can be adjusted between 10 and 30 rpm according to the product shape, weight and coating requirements.
Visualized Control Interface
The intelligent touchscreen displays operating status and process parameters. Physical control buttons are also provided for convenient equipment operation.
Fully Enclosed Spraying Process
The enclosed machine structure helps contain coating mist, dust and exhaust gases, reducing contamination within the production workshop.
Large Observation Window
A large viewing window allows operators to observe the workpiece tumbling and coating status during operation without opening the machine.
Bag-Type Dust Filtration Unit
The exhaust air generated during spraying passes through a bag-type filtration unit before being connected to the customer’s factory exhaust duct.
The filtration system helps reduce coating particles and airborne contaminants. Final exhaust treatment should be configured according to the coating material and applicable local environmental requirements.
Modular Equipment Design
The modular structure simplifies installation, inspection and maintenance. Its relatively simple mechanical layout helps reduce maintenance time and operating costs.

APPLICATION FIELD
1. Decorative Coating
Used to apply decorative finishes to small components such as pen barrels, binder clips, wooden toys, hearing aid components, zipper sliders, buttons, fishing hooks, springs and bottle caps. The process helps achieve uniform color and consistent surface appearance.
2. Corrosion-Resistant Coating
Designed for the application of protective coatings to nuts, screws, bolts, small nails, fasteners and other small hardware components. The coating helps improve corrosion resistance and extend product service life.
3. Low-Friction and Lubrication Coating
Suitable for applying water-based lubricant coatings and PTFE low-friction coatings to O-rings and other sealing components. The coating helps reduce friction, improve sliding performance and support smoother assembly and operation.
4. Adhesive Coating
Used to apply bonding adhesives to metal-cased oil seals, metal inserts for automotive shock absorber bushings, brake seals, engine seals and other rubber-to-metal components. It supports consistent adhesive coverage before molding and vulcanization.
5. Electrical Insulation Coating
Suitable for applying electrical insulation coatings to soft magnetic cores, hard magnetic cores, toroidal cores, battery caps and other magnetic or electrical components. The coating helps provide electrical isolation and surface protection.
